Overview
- The training camp was scheduled from June 22 to July 3 to prepare the team for the Afrobasket 2025 tournament in Abidjan, Ivory Coast.
- Visa applications from five players and seven support staff were refused by the US Embassy without explanation.
- US State Department spokespeople cited the confidential nature of visa records and declined to comment on individual cases.
- The denials come as President Donald Trump’s administration expands border restrictions and weighs adding Senegal to a 36-country travel ban list.
- Senegal has accepted China’s offer of dozens of training scholarships to support athletes and coaches in Dakar.
